Benefits of a Home Stay Experience

Experiencing a home stay in Kathmandu offers travelers a unique opportunity to enjoy the local culture and truly connect with the essence of Nepal. Through a cultural exchange with the host family, visitors gain insights into the customs, traditions, and way of life that’s distinct to this vibrant city.
Staying in a local home allows travelers to witness daily rituals, taste authentic Nepali cuisine, and learn about the rich history and heritage of the region firsthand. From participating in local festivals and ceremonies to exploring hidden gems off the beaten path, a home stay experience provides unique insights that can’t be replicated in a traditional hotel setting.
It’s an adventurous and enlightening way to engage with the community, forge meaningful connections, and create lasting memories.

Traditional Cuisine and Dining Experiences

Indulge your taste buds in a culinary adventure through traditional Nepalese cuisine and dining experiences.
When staying in Kathmandu, you have the opportunity to learn about the rich culinary traditions of the local culture. One way to do this is by participating in traditional cooking classes, where you can learn the secrets of authentic Nepalese dishes from expert chefs. These classes provide a hands-on experience, allowing you to not only learn the techniques but also understand the cultural significance behind each dish.
From momo dumplings to dal bhat, you’ll discover a variety of flavors and ingredients unique to Nepal.
Plus, dining experiences in Kathmandu offer a chance to savor traditional meals in local homes or restaurants, where you can enjoy the warm hospitality of the Nepalese people while indulging in delicious food.
Participating in Local Festivals and Events

Experience the vibrant culture of Kathmandu by enjoying the local festivals and events. Discover the rich tapestry of local festival traditions and embrace the opportunity for cultural exchange.
Here are some ways to engage in the festivities:
Attend the Bisket Jatra: This traditional New Year festival is celebrated with great enthusiasm and features a procession, chariot pulling, and tug-of-war competitions. Join the locals in cheering and participating in these exciting activities.
Take part in Indra Jatra: This lively festival honors Lord Indra, the King of Heaven. Witness the impressive procession of chariots, masked dances, and music performances. Don’t miss the majestic pulling down of the Indra pole, an event that marks the end of the festival.
Participating in these local festivals and events won’t only deepen your understanding of the local culture but also provide unforgettable memories of your time in Kathmandu.
